Transaction 0581333f7445bb256175498e363865063c2282a29095446bfc8262bed2a17289

1 Input
2 Outputs
  • 0581333f7445bb256175498e363865063c2282a29095446bfc8262bed2a17289:0
  • value  1114315
    address  1MBg6RMM2ctaWwgtvjWGLpJPM1VSnck5tE
  • 0581333f7445bb256175498e363865063c2282a29095446bfc8262bed2a17289:1
  • value  1256388
    address  31hn5vkM9baQqbuqFkU4VWpJpYTepKhaW9